Four-wheel-drive Lexus LM rival is the fourth model in expanding Denza line-up.

BYD’s luxury brand Denza has opened orders for its fourth model - a luxury MPV to rival the Lexus LM and Mercedes V-Class. The new Denza D9 joins the Z9 GT shooting brake, Bao 5 SUV and Z supercar in an expanding line-up of models designed to compete with the European premium stalwarts.
